During the most recent reporting year, Fairleigh Dickinson University-Metropolitan Campus awarded 43 master’s degrees in education.

In the most recent graduating class, 21% of education master’s degrees went to men and 79% went to women.
The largest share of education master’s degree graduates at FDU are White. Roughly 56%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Fairleigh Dickinson University-Metropolitan Campus with a master’s in education.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 3 |
| Black or African American | 2 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 13 |
| White | 24 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 1 |
For the most recent IPEDS reporting year, Fairleigh Dickinson University-Metropolitan Campus handed out 19 doctoral degrees in education.

For the most recent academic year available, 16% of education doctoral degrees went to men and 84% went to women.
The largest share of education doctoral degree graduates at FDU were White. Roughly 42% of graduates fell into this category.
The following table and chart show the ethnic background for students who recently graduated from Fairleigh Dickinson University-Metropolitan Campus with a doctoral in education.
| Ethnic Background | Number of Students |
|---|---|
| Asian | 1 |
| Black or African American | 7 |
| Hispanic or Latino | 0 |
| White | 8 |
| Non-Resident Aliens | 0 |
| Other Races | 3 |
